Learn the basics of Tableau. Connect a CSV, make one clear chart, add a filter and share your work. No prior experience needed.

You will learn

  • How to connect a CSV or Excel file
  • Dimensions vs Measures and Discrete vs Continuous
  • How to build a line or bar chart
  • How to add a filter, labels, and tooltips
  • How to save to Tableau Public or locally
  • Stretch goal if time allows, place two sheets on a simple dashboard
